What is a golf professional?

A Golf Professional is a trained expert in the game of golf who typically works at golf courses, clubs, or resorts. Their responsibilities may include teaching golf lessons, organizing tournaments, managing golf shop operations, and providing customer service to members and guests. Many golf professionals are certified by organizations like the PGA and focus on both playing and promoting the sport. They also play a crucial role in maintaining the standards and enjoyment of the game for players of all skill levels.

What does a golf professional do?

As a golf professional, your job is to help manage a golf course. In this role, you may teach new players how to golf, select the best equipment for someone based on their current level of skill, or instruct other staff members to ensure the course keeps functioning smoothly. In your position as a golf pro, you may also manage a handicap system, clean facilities, order and stock merchandise, answer questions, and stay updated with current knowledge of golf course operations. Many golf professionals also play golf to maintain proficiency in the game. This job title refers exclusively to working at a professional golf course and should not be confused with being a professional golfer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a golf professional,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Golf Professional, you need strong expertise in golf techniques, instruction, and rules, often backed by PGA certification or equivalent credentials. Familiarity with golf course management software, teaching aids, and club fitting technologies is typically required. Excellent interpersonal skills, patience, and the ability to motivate and communicate effectively with players of all levels set standout professionals apart. These skills ensure high-quality instruction, client satisfaction, and efficient golf facility operations.

What are some common challenges faced by golf professionals in managing both instruction and club operations?

Golf Professionals often balance giving lessons, organizing tournaments, and managing pro shop operations. One of the main challenges is effectively dividing time between member engagement, staff supervision, and administrative tasks, especially during peak seasons. Successful professionals develop strong organizational skills and rely on clear communication with their team to ensure smooth operations. Collaborating closely with groundskeepers, event coordinators, and club management is essential for creating a positive experience for members and guests.

What is the difference between Golf Professional vs Golf Instructor?

AspectGolf ProfessionalGolf Instructor
CertificationsPGM, Class A PGAGolf teaching certifications, PGA or other coaching credentials
Work EnvironmentGolf courses, clubs, resortsGolf courses, private lessons, clinics
Roles & ResponsibilitiesPlayer development, club fitting, retail, event managementTeaching swing techniques, coaching players, lesson planning

Golf Professionals typically have broader roles including club management and retail, while Golf Instructors focus mainly on teaching and coaching players. Both roles often require similar certifications and work in golf course environments. The main difference lies in scope: Golf Professionals handle a variety of club operations, whereas Golf Instructors concentrate on player improvement through lessons.

How much do golf professionals get paid?

Golf professionals typically earn an average annual salary ranging from $30,000 to $80,000, depending on experience, location, and the type of employment such as private clubs or public courses. Many also supplement income through lessons, tournaments, and merchandise sales, with certifications like PGA membership often leading to higher pay. Salaries can vary widely based on skill level, reputation, and additional responsibilities.
